A weight of 1000 N can be lifted by an effort of 80 N. If the velocity ratio is 20, the machine is

MA = W/P = 1000/80 = 12.5.
Efficiency = 12.5/20*100 = 62.5%.
So its efficiency is above 50% so it is a reversible machine.
